Zusatztext Praise for Lorelei James “No one writes contemporary erotic romance better than Lorelei James.”— New York Times Bestselling Author Maya Banks   “Lorelei James knows how to write one hot, sexy cowboy.”— New York Times Bestselling Author Jaci Burton   “The down-and-dirty, rough-and-tumble Blacktop Cowboys kept me up long past my bedtime. Scorchingly hot, wickedly naughty.”—Lacey Alexander, author of Give In to Me Informationen zum Autor Lorelei James is the New York Times and USA Today bestselling author of contemporary erotic romances set in the modern-day Wild West, including her Blacktop Cowboys® Novels. She is also the author of the Mastered series. Her books have won the Romantic Times Reviewers' Choice Award, as well as the CAPA Award. Lorelei lives in western South Dakota with her family...and a whole closetful of cowgirl boots. Klappentext In the new Blacktop Cowboys® Novel from the New York Times bestselling author of Hillbilly Rockstar strange bedfellows find common ground after the lights go down... Flower child! vegetarian and humanitarian Harlow Pratt and gruff and strapping cattle ranch foreman Hugh Pritchett have been taunting each other for years. Hugh thinks she's nothing but a spoiled rich girl! and he's had enough of that life with his ex-wife. Harlow thinks Hugh is an ill-mannered trouble-maker who wouldn't know fun if it bit him on his tight denim-clad butt. When they're forced together at the Split Rock Ranch and Resort! everything changes. They might be polar opposites! but working out their differences skin to skin! in the dark! seems to help their incompatibility a lot. But when trouble from both their pasts comes calling! Harlow and Hugh have no one else to lean on. Can they trust one another enough to make it through the hard times together... or will their tentative truce fall apart? Leseprobe Prologue She resisted the urge to leave at the crack of dawn the morning after. Not because she wanted to give him a chance to explain the harsh words he’d spit at her as he’d hastily thrown on his clothes after leaving her bed. No, she’d stuck around, refusing to allow him the satisfaction of believing he’d chased her off. Even when he had. She always traveled light. So it hadn’t taken long to pack her belongings. She hugged her sister and said good-bye to the friends she’d made these past four months. Gravel crunched beneath her tires as she headed for the main road to leave the Split Rock Ranch and Resort. She hit the brakes when she saw him sitting alone on the top of the corral outside the barn. She exited the car and rested her forearms on the roof, watching him. Only a few hundred feet separated them, but it may as well have been a few hundred miles. She waited for some kind of acknowledgment. A tip of his cowboy hat perhaps. Or a two-fingered salute from the brim of his hat. A dip of his chin. But she got nothing. At all. He remained so still he could’ve been a bronze statue. Hard. Weathered. Immovable. In the beginning she’d attributed all those characteristics and nothing more to him. But then she’d unearthed the real man beneath the stoic demeanor. She’d experienced his heat and passion. Especially last night. And then she’d experienced his coldness and disdain. The beginning she’d envisioned for them turned out to be the end. So she drove away, ready to put him—and Wyoming—in her rearview mirror. Chapter One Three years later . . . Harlow Pratt panicked when she saw her sister Tierney’s name on her caller ID.
